Understanding Testosterone Enanthate: What Is It?

Testosterone enanthate is a popular synthetic version of the naturally occurring male hormone testosterone. It is widely used in various medical treatments and bodybuilding. This article will explore what testosterone enanthate is, its uses, benefits, potential side effects, and more.

What Is Testosterone Enanthate?

Testosterone enanthate is an esterified form of testosterone, which means it has a specific chemical structure that allows it to be released slowly into the bloodstream after injection. This slow release helps maintain stable levels of testosterone over time. The compound is usually administered via intramuscular injection.

Key Characteristics

  • Type: Synthetic derivative of testosterone
  • Administration: Intramuscular injection
  • Duration: Long-acting; typically lasts 1-2 weeks in the body

Uses of Testosterone Enanthate

Testosterone enanthate is primarily used for:

  1. Treatment of male hypogonadism (low testosterone levels)
  2. Hormone replacement therapy (HRT) for men
  3. Increased muscle mass and strength in bodybuilding

FAQs About Testosterone Enanthate

1. How is testosterone enanthate administered?

It is administered via intramuscular injection, usually in the buttocks or thigh.

2. How often should testosterone enanthate be injected?

Typically, injections are given every 1 to 2 weeks, depending on individual needs and medical advice.

3. Can women use testosterone enanthate?

Women may be prescribed testosterone enanthate for certain medical conditions, but it must be done under careful supervision due to potential side effects.

4. Is testosterone enanthate safe for athletes?
